TGT Computer Teacher

1. Role Objective

To teach Computer Science and Information Technology to middle and secondary classes, develop students’ computational thinking, and ensure they gain practical knowledge of digital tools, programming, and safe technology usage.

2. Key Responsibilities A. Teaching & Classroom Management

  • Teach Computer Science/IT to Classes VI–X as per the prescribed curriculum (CBSE/State Board).
  • Deliver lessons in:
  • Basic computer operations
  • MS Office / Google Workspace
  • Internet & digital literacy
  • Programming languages (Python, Scratch, HTML, etc.)
  • Computer hardware basics
  • Cyber safety & responsible digital behavior
  • Prepare lesson plans, teaching aids, and digital content.
  • Maintain a disciplined, student-friendly learning environment.
  • Conduct class tests, assignments, practical exams, and maintain records.

3. Required Qualifications Educational Qualification

  • B.Sc / BCA / B.Tech / B.E. in Computer Science / IT, OR
  • Graduation in any discipline with PGDCA, and
  • B.Ed. with Computer Science as a teaching subject (preferred).

4. Experience

  • 2–5 years of teaching experience at middle/secondary level preferred.
  • Freshers with strong subject knowledge and teaching ability may also be considered.
